About Temptation on Glamour Island (1959) — WWII Comedy with Classic Japanese Flair
Set against the aftermath of World War II, *Temptation on Glamour Island* (1959) is a sharp wartime comedy that throws together an eccentric group of characters on a remote South Seas island. Directed by the legendary Yūzō Kawashima, this unusual ensemble includes three bumbling soldiers, two determined female reporters chasing headlines, six resilient women navigating harsh realities, and the wife of a disgraced officer—all left stranded as the war draws to a close. Their survival hinges not just on food and shelter, but on navigating the tangled web of human desires, misplaced loyalties, and absurd misunderstandings that erupt in this isolated paradise.
With a runtime of 104 minutes, this Japanese comedy-drama blends biting satire with slapstick humor, painting a vivid portrait of resilience and moral ambiguity in extraordinary circumstances. The lush island backdrop contrasts sharply with the tension simmering between the cast, making *Temptation on Glamour Island* a unique time capsule—equal parts lighthearted farce and poignant reflection on life after conflict.
